What I took away from it was that although all three of them were basically doing impersonations, they didn't try to make them look like exact clones of the stooges. And all three of them did very good at picking up their mannerisms. And the physical comedy scenes were outstanding, you could tell they did those scenes carefully, great choreography. A lot of great one-liners thrown in too, just like the original series. And the actors that played the stooges as children did a decent job too.

It felt to me like they made this not to rip off the original stooges, but more of a tribute to them.
